FYI: I have an Acer Aspire ES1-111M, Windows 8.1, 64 Bit, brand new. On 5-15-15 I installed an optional Windows Update "Intel Corporation - Other hardware - Intel(R) Serial IO I2C ES Controller". This update disabled the laptop's mousepad, but the external mouse worked OK. I was not able to uninstall the update with the regular Windows Update program. I opened Device Manager, expanded System Devices, and found "Intel(R) Serial IO I2C ES Controller". I right clicked the driver, clicked properties, went to the Driver tab, and clicked Roll Back Driver. After restart, the mousepad works again. Maybe this information can help somebody else out there.
